| 
								
								
									 elsid | 58b72e3836 | Access channels and controls via at function To avoid UB on out of range access. | 2024-08-21 00:14:36 +02:00 |  | 
				
					
						| 
								
								
									 elsid | 6a5bc9f992 | Save and rename input bindings file To reduce the chance of corrupting the file. | 2024-08-20 23:59:44 +02:00 |  | 
				
					
						| 
								
								
									 AnyOldName3 | 84f8a6848a | Renormalise line endings This should replace accidental CRLF with LF | 2022-09-16 00:53:24 +01:00 |  | 
				
					
						| 
								
								
									 Andrei Kortunov | 230e06dec7 | Make joysticks dead zone configurable (bug #5502) | 2020-06-28 13:12:12 +04:00 |  | 
				
					
						| 
								
								
									 Andrei Kortunov | 2e7712a390 | Fix C5204 warnings by adding default virtual destructors | 2020-03-26 14:49:12 +04:00 |  | 
				
					
						| 
								
								
									 Michael Stopa | e4bec88a68 | Implement mouse wheel bindings (bug #2679) | 2019-10-30 20:45:51 +04:00 |  | 
				
					
						| 
								
								
									 scrawl | 8d17565efd | Fix joystick binding for an action being discarded when default for another action is loaded (Bug #3900) | 2017-06-25 14:44:17 +02:00 |  | 
				
					
						| 
								
								
									 Bret Curtis | d48b829b45 | replace and purge boost::lexical_cast | 2017-06-09 19:08:53 +02:00 |  | 
				
					
						| 
								
								
									 scrawl | 6f878327bf | Fix unused ICS_MAX warning | 2017-06-04 12:50:25 +02:00 |  | 
				
					
						| 
								
								
									 scrawl | 39fb46601a | Readded input & event handling | 2015-05-13 16:50:47 +02:00 |  | 
				
					
						| 
								
								
									 Digmaster | e3e6190b85 | Added multiple joystick support in ICS. Will fix other issues shortly | 2015-02-27 22:19:12 +01:00 |  | 
				
					
						| 
								
								
									 Digmaster | 1e4a845b6f | Minor code cleanup | 2015-02-27 22:19:08 +01:00 |  | 
				
					
						| 
								
								
									 Digmaster | bb6ed06a4e | read gamecontrollerdb file location from settings file | 2014-12-09 14:37:32 -06:00 |  | 
				
					
						| 
								
								
									 Digmaster | c37881ead1 | Joystick Support | 2014-12-08 21:57:32 -06:00 |  | 
				
					
						| 
								
								
									 scrawl | f9b6cc468d | Don't reset an unbound input action to its default binding if the key/mouse button for that default binding is already used by another action (Fixes #1960) | 2014-10-01 17:54:18 +02:00 |  | 
				
					
						| 
								
								
									 scrawl | 319f4e0547 | Bind to scancodes instead of keycodes | 2014-09-13 20:39:59 +02:00 |  | 
				
					
						| 
								
								
									 scrawl | 41ab7329a8 | Store keybindings as keycode, not keyname. Also use SDL_GetKeyName instead of a manually created map. Fixes #1202 Note: breaks compatibility with input.xml, so the filename was changed. | 2014-06-11 19:47:42 +02:00 |  | 
				
					
						| 
								
								
									 Fil Krynicki | 97caa1f8a4 | Alternative fix strategy by checking for binding state | 2014-06-06 22:25:23 -04:00 |  | 
				
					
						| 
								
								
									 scrawl | 439018e706 | Get rid of useless return values | 2014-02-19 11:23:03 +01:00 |  | 
				
					
						| 
								
								
									 scrawl | c004fb778f | Get rid of underscore defines. They are reserved by the standard. | 2014-01-05 18:22:29 +01:00 |  | 
				
					
						| 
								
								
									 Jordan Milne | ed644259ce | Move SDL helpers to their own package in extern/, allow conversion from sdl to ois keycodes, (maybe) fix unicode handling | 2013-01-10 17:21:47 -04:00 |  | 
				
					
						| 
								
								
									 Jordan Milne | 884d3ea4d8 | Rip out OIS, fill the holes with SDL goodness. WIP. | 2013-01-08 06:19:05 -04:00 |  | 
				
					
						| 
								
								
									 scrawl | 86d6f190bf | Input system rewrite | 2012-08-12 20:45:02 +02:00 |  |